Sentence examples for a solution might be from inspiring English sources

The phrase "a solution might be"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when suggesting a possible answer or resolution to a problem or question.
Example: "In addressing the issue of climate change, a solution might be to invest in renewable energy sources."
Alternatives: "one possible solution is" or "a potential answer could be".
